The Swiss legal frame for accounts payable

Swiss accounting law has been unified in the Code of Obligations since 2013: the same bookkeeping rules (art. 957a CO) and retention rules (art. 958f CO — 10 years for books, vouchers and reports) apply regardless of legal form. Accounts payable sits squarely within this frame, including for companies based in Molondin.

For accounts payable, the classic early mistake remains mixing private and business: a dedicated bank account and documented private withdrawals eliminate half the discussions with the tax office.

A well-structured SME chart of accounts

The test of a good chart of accounts is a single question: can the owner find the margins in three clicks? If not, the chart serves the tax office but not the business — even in Molondin.

Standard numbering also enables automation: stable posting rules (same supplier, same account) make data entry predictable and the audit faster. Avoid changing the chart of accounts mid-year — migrate at the closing date, with a documented mapping table.

Digitalising accounts payable: what actually works

A serious accounting document archive links every record to its entry, timestamps versions and logs access — exactly what Swiss bookkeeping regulation expects from probative electronic retention. Chronological filing by financial year becomes an automatic by-product.

For accounts payable, migrating history must not block the start: begin on day one of the current financial year and import the history later if needed.

Frequently asked questions

When must a business register for VAT?

As soon as its worldwide annual turnover reaches CHF 100,000 (CHF 250,000 for non-profit sports or cultural associations). Below that, voluntary registration remains possible and often makes sense to reclaim input VAT on investments. The threshold is federal: it applies in Molondin as everywhere in Switzerland.

Which documents should be prepared for the year-end closing?

Bank and cash statements at the closing date, the inventory of stock and work in progress, final AHV/LPP/accident settlements, contracts signed or amended during the year, invoices straddling two years and the detail of accruals. With an up-to-date document archive, most of it is already there. The list is identical in Molondin: the CO dictates it, not the commune.
